Transaction e42e94a14dd90756c2c0a846aa23e2e4154909370ff388b7a81641996ceed683
1 Input
1 Output
-
e42e94a14dd90756c2c0a846aa23e2e4154909370ff388b7a81641996ceed683:0
- value
- 350104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 684e4cdcdc7012dfa21038b9ae7def48ee89352a OP_EQUAL
- address
- 3BCXztby7tSKiPzLvUhqxV1G8sLjDxciXY